CAS 75364-92-0
:methyl 5-methylthiomorpholine-3-carboxylate
Description:
Methyl 5-methylthiomorpholine-3-carboxylate, with the CAS number 75364-92-0, is a chemical compound characterized by its morpholine ring structure, which includes a methylthio group and a carboxylate functional group. This compound typically appears as a colorless to pale yellow liquid or solid, depending on its purity and form. It is soluble in organic solvents, reflecting its polar nature due to the presence of the carboxylate group. The methylthio substituent can influence its reactivity and interactions, making it of interest in various chemical syntheses and applications. Methyl 5-methylthiomorpholine-3-carboxylate may be utilized in the pharmaceutical industry for the development of biologically active compounds, as well as in organic synthesis as an intermediate. Safety data should be consulted for handling, as with any chemical, to ensure proper precautions are taken due to potential toxicity or reactivity. Overall, this compound exemplifies the diverse functionalities that can arise from modifications to cyclic amine structures.
Formula:C7H13NO2S
InChI:InChI=1/C7H13NO2S/c1-5-3-11-4-6(8-5)7(9)10-2/h5-6,8H,3-4H2,1-2H3
